A Comprehensive Guide to Motherboard Graphics Card Slots

Introduction

The motherboard is a vital component of a computer system, serving as the central hub that connects all the different components. Among its many functions, the motherboard provides slots for various expansion cards, including graphics cards. Graphics cards are essential for rendering images and videos, playing games, and performing other graphically demanding tasks.

Understanding the different types of motherboard graphics card slots is crucial for selecting the right graphics card for your system and ensuring optimal performance. Functions of Motherboard Graphics Card Slots

The primary function of a motherboard graphics card slot is to provide a physical and electrical interface for connecting a graphics card. The slot provides power to the graphics card, allows the graphics card to access the system memory, and facilitates communication between the graphics card and the other components of the system.

Step-by-Step Approach to Installing a Graphics Card

  1. Power off the computer and disconnect it from the power outlet.
  2. Open the computer case and locate the motherboard graphics card slot.
  3. Remove the old graphics card (if applicable), if there is an existing one.
  4. Align the graphics card with the slot and gently press down until it clicks into place.
  5. Secure the graphics card with the screws provided.
  6. Connect the power cables to the graphics card.
  7. Close the computer case and reconnect the power cable.
  8. Power on the computer and install the drivers for the graphics card.

Tips and Tricks

  • Handle the graphics card with care to avoid damaging the components.
  • Verify that the graphics card is properly seated in the slot to ensure optimal performance.
  • Update the motherboard BIOS to the latest version for enhanced compatibility with the graphics card.

Common Mistakes to Avoid

  • Installing a graphics card in an incompatible slot: Ensure that the graphics card slot on your motherboard supports the type of graphics card you are installing.
  • Forcing the graphics card into the slot: Gently press down on the graphics card until it clicks into place. Do not force it.
  • Overlooking the power requirements: Graphics cards require a significant amount of power. Ensure that your power supply is sufficient to support the graphics card.
